See the GNU + Lesser General Public License for more details. + + You should have received a copy of the GNU Lesser General Public + License along with the GNU C Library; if not, see + <http://www.gnu.org/licenses/>. */ + +#include <sysdep.h> + +#include "ucontext_i.h" + + +ENTRY(__swapcontext) + /* Load address of the context data structure we save in. */ + movl 4(%esp), %eax + + /* Return value of swapcontext. EAX is the only register whose + value is not preserved. */ + movl $0, oEAX(%eax) + + /* Save the 32-bit register values and the return address. */ + movl %ecx, oECX(%eax) + movl %edx, oEDX(%eax) + movl %edi, oEDI(%eax) + movl %esi, oESI(%eax) + movl %ebp, oEBP(%eax) + movl (%esp), %ecx + movl %ecx, oEIP(%eax) + leal 4(%esp), %ecx + movl %ecx, oESP(%eax) + movl %ebx, oEBX(%eax) + + /* Save the FS segment register. */ + xorl %edx, %edx + movw %fs, %dx + movl %edx, oFS(%eax) + + leal oFPREGS(%eax), %ecx + /* Save the floating-point context. */ + fnstenv (%ecx) + + /* Load address of the context data structure we have to load. */ + movl 8(%esp), %ecx + + /* Save the current signal mask and install the new one. */ +// pushl %ebx +// leal oSIGMASK(%eax), %edx +// leal oSIGMASK(%ecx), %ecx +// movl $SIG_SETMASK, %ebx +// movl $__NR_sigprocmask, %eax +// ENTER_KERNEL + subl $16, %esp + cfi_adjust_cfa_offset (16) + leal oSIGMASK(%eax), %eax + movl %eax, 8(%esp) + leal oSIGMASK(%ecx), %eax + movl %eax, 4(%esp) + movl $SIG_SETMASK, (%esp) + call sigprocmask +// popl %ebx + addl $16, %esp + cfi_adjust_cfa_offset (-16) + +// cmpl $-4095, %eax /* Check %eax for error. */ +// jae SYSCALL_ERROR_LABEL /* Jump to error handler if error. */ + testl %eax, %eax + jne L(pseudo_end) + + /* EAX was modified, reload it. */ + movl 8(%esp), %eax + + /* Restore the floating-point context. Not the registers, only the + rest. */ + movl oFPREGS(%eax), %ecx + fldenv (%ecx) + + /* Restore the FS segment register. We don't touch the GS register + since it is used for threads. */ + movl oFS(%eax), %edx + movw %dx, %fs + + /* Fetch the address to return to. */ + movl oEIP(%eax), %ecx + + /* Load the new stack pointer. */ + movl oESP(%eax), %esp + + /* Push the return address on the new stack so we can return there. */ + pushl %ecx + + /* Load the values of all the 32-bit registers (except ESP). + Since we are loading from EAX, it must be last. */ + movl oEDI(%eax), %edi + movl oESI(%eax), %esi + movl oEBP(%eax), %ebp + movl oEBX(%eax), %ebx + movl oEDX(%eax), %edx + movl oECX(%eax), %ecx + movl oEAX(%eax), %eax + + /* The following 'ret' will pop the address of the code and jump + to it. */ + +L(pseudo_end): + ret +PSEUDO_END(__swapcontext) + +weak_alias (__swapcontext, swapcontext) |
